'''Wendy Sylvester''' was an officer in the [[Armed Forces of the Federated Commonwealth]] and later the [[Armed Forces of the Federated Suns]] who served [[House Davion]] at the time of the [[Clan Invasion]] and the [[FedCom Civil War]]. She was more widely known for her relationship with [[Kai Allard-Liao]] prior to the start of her military career.

===Early Life and Career===
 
===Early Life and Career===
Wendy Sylvester was born to a family with a long, proud history of service to the Federated Suns in general and to the elite [[Davion Heavy Guards]] in particular.<ref name=LH3637-WS-2>''Lethal Heritage'', pp. 36–37: Wendy Sylvester discusses her family's history with the Davion Heavy Guards</ref> As both of her parents served with the Guards, it may be assumed that she spent much of her early life growing up on [[New Avalon]], where the Heavy Guards and her parents were based. In due time, Sylvester attended the prestigious [[New Avalon Military Academy]], which by then was part of the [[New Avalon Institute of Science]]. While attending the academy, Sylvester met Kai Allard-Liao, son of [[Candace Liao]], [[Duchess]] of [[St. Ives]] and [[Prime Minister]] of the [[St. Ives Compact]], and [[Justin Allard]], the [[Intelligence Secretary of the Federated Commonwealth]] and a top advisor to [[First Prince]] [[Hanse Davion]]. Sylvester and Allard-Liao began a relationship, and by the time of their graduation in [[3049]], Sylvester was determined that she and Allard-Liao would both be assigned to the Heavy Guards, and that they would ultimately be married. Allard-Liao, graduating fifth in their class, was guaranteed his first choice of assignments. However, he discovered that if he accepted the post, Sylvester herself would be unable to join the Guards as there was only one opening at that time. Rather than deprive Sylvester of serving with the regiment that was her home, Allard-Liao instead took an opening with the [[Tenth Lyran Guards]] in the [[Lyran Commonwealth|Lyran]] half of the [[Federated Commonwealth]], which would take him hundreds of light-years away. This would effectively end his relationship with Sylvester. When she confronted Allard-Liao on 19 May, 3049, he explained his reasons for his actions. Broken-hearted, Sylvester told him she hoped he would learn to confront his demons, then departed.<ref name=LH3542-WS-1>''Lethal Heritage'', pp. 35–42: Wendy Sylvester's background and her breakup with Kai Allard-Liao</ref>

Sylvester then began her career with the Davion Heavy Guards, inheriting a [[BattleMech]] that had previously been used by her mother and grandfather.

===Marriage===
 
===Marriage===
At some point she broke with family tradition by marrying outside of the regiment, taking a poet with the surname Karner for a husband. She and the Guards reportedly saw action in the [[Clan Invasion]], and Karner steadily rose up the ranks. She apparently stayed in touch with Kai Allard-Liao, who soon became the best MechWarrior of his generation. By [[3059]], she held the rank of [[Kommandant]] and was in command of the Guards' First Battalion.<ref name=GC245-WK-1>''Grave Covenant'', p. 245: Wendy Karner's career progresses</ref>

===Operation BULLDOG===
 
===Operation BULLDOG===
When the [[Second Star League]] was formed, the Davion Heavy Guards were chosen as part of the new [[Star League Defense Force]]. Karner took part in [[Operation BULLDOG]] and she and the Guards saw action on [[Asgard]] in the first wave in May [[3059]], fighting alongside two battalions of the [[Third Benjamin Regulars]], the [[Third Proserpina Hussars]] and the [[Com Guards]]' elite [[278th Division (ComStar)|278th Com Guard Division]]. All of the units were considered crack formations with experience against the [[Clans]]. They faced the defending [[4th Jaguar Dragoons (Clan Smoke Jaguar)|Fourth Jaguar Dragoons]] and the [[Dark Prowlers Keshik (Clan Smoke Jaguar)|Dark Prowlers Keshik]], the command [[Trinary]] of [[Epsilon Galaxy (Clan Smoke Jaguar)|Epsilon Galaxy]]. The Fourth Dragoons were pushed from the mountains of Odin's Retreat to the Ragnarok Plains, where Karner and her battalion lied in wait, supported by a heavy [[combat vehicles|armor]] regiment and [[artillery]]. After an artillery bombardment, Karner and her 'Mechs met 18 Jaguar 'Mechs on a hilltop. Once the Clan warriors charged them, the Heavy Guards pulled back over the ridge where their tanks were lying in wait. The result was a one-sided slaughter, where Karner and her troops wiped out the Dragoon warriors while suffering the loss of just one MechWarrior and two tanks. Karner herself recorded one kill, a Jaguar ''[[Kodiak]]''.<ref name=GC248256-WK-1>''Grave Covenant'', pp. 248–256: Karner and her troops wipe out the Jaguars on Asgard</ref> Asgard was soon liberated by the new [[Star League Defense Force]].

The Davion Heavy Guards later took part in the fighting on [[Schuyler]] in the third wave in August, joined by [[First Prince]] [[Victor Steiner-Davion]] and his [[Tenth Lyran Guards]] along with the [[First Genyosha]], the [[4th Wolf Guards (Clan Wolf-in-Exile)|Fourth Wolf Guards]], the [[First St. Ives Lancers]] (led by her former lover, Kai Allard-Liao), and the elite [[91st Division (ComStar)|91st Division]] from [[ComStar]]. This was a "[[Dream Team]]" of elite [[Inner Sphere]] units, assaulting a world defended by the [[Fourth Jaguar Regulars|Fourth]] and [[Twelfth Jaguar Regulars]], along with the [[Nu Galaxy (Clan Smoke Jaguar)|Nu Galaxy]] [[Nu Galaxy Command Trinary|Command Trinary]] and the remnants of the [[Second Jaguar Guards]]. Overwhelmed, the Jaguar forces chose to evacuate after taking losses rather than be wiped out.<ref name=GC296302-S-1>''Grave Covenant'', pp. 296–302: the Star League "Dream Team" assault on Schuyler</ref> This move signaled a general retreat as [[Clan Smoke Jaguar]] fled the Inner Sphere. The Guards joined Prince Victor's SLDF task force when they journeyed to the [[Clan Homeworlds]], relieving the remnants of [[Task Force Serpent]] who were fighting on [[Huntress]]. Although they did not take part in the [[Great Refusal]] on [[Strana Mechty]], they did witness the effective end of the Clan Invasion. They then returned to the Inner Sphere, and took up their post on [[Galax]] where they defended the [[Federated-Boeing Interstellar]] shipyards. [[Archon-Princess]] [[Katherine Steiner-Davion]] stripped them of their [[JumpShip]] transport however, effectively stranding them on their new base world.<ref name=ER3062-32-DHG-AOB-1>''Era Report: 3062'', p. 32: "Factions: Davion Heavy Guards RCT", the Guards' actions after Operation Bulldog</ref><ref name=FMFS77-DHG-OB-1>''Field Manual: Federated Suns'', p. 77: "Davion Heavy Guards RCT: Strength of the Davions", the Davion Heavy Guards after Operation Bulldog</ref>

===FedCom Civil War===
 
===FedCom Civil War===
By the 12 November, [[3062]], Karner had been promoted to the rank of [[Leftenant Colonel]], and was serving as the aide to the Guards' overall commander, [[Marshal_(rank)#Armed_Forces_of_the_Federated_Suns|Marshal]] Ann Adelma.<ref name=FMFS77-DHG-WK-1>''Field Manual: Federated Suns'', p. 77: "Davion Heavy Guards RCT: Strength of the Davions", Wendy Karner's rank and position</ref>

When the [[FedCom Civil War]] broke out, the Davion Guards quickly secured Galax for the [[Allies (FCCW)|allies]], but lacked the transport to intercede elsewhere - including nearby New Avalon - for some time. It was not until November [[3066]] that [[Tancred Sandoval]] and later Prince Victor himself were able to provide them with the JumpShips to relocate to New Avalon.<ref name=FCCW168-G-DHG-1>''FedCom Civil War'', p. 168: "Galax", the Davion Heavy Guards spend most of the Civil War on Galax</ref><ref name=FMU129-DHG-FCCW-1>''Field Manual: Updates'', p. 129: "Davion Heavy Guards", the Guards are stranded on Galax</ref> The [[Battle of New Avalon (FedCom Civil War)|Battle of New Avalon]] represented the definitive conclusion of the conflict, and was also one of the bloodiest battles the Federated Suns had seen in decades. Although the fighting nearly destroyed the Guards, the allies were victorious.<ref name=FCCW168171-G-DHG-1>''FedCom Civil War'', pp. 168–171: "New Avalon", the Davion Heavy Guards take part in the battle of New Avalon</ref><ref name=FMU129-DHG-FCCW-2>''Field Manual: Updates'', p. 129: "Davion Heavy Guards", the Guards are nearly destroyed on New Avalon</ref>

===Aftermath===
 
===Aftermath===
After the conflict, Karner was promoted to the rank of [[Leftenant General]] and transferred to command the [[Third NAIS Cadet Cadre]] on [[Broken Wheel]].<ref name=FMU140-DHG-FCCW-2>''Field Manual: Updates'', p. 140: "Armed Forces of the Federated Suns (Deployment as of 1 October 3067)", Karner's rank and command after the war</ref>

By [[3078]], after years of fighting in the [[Jihad]], the Third NAIS Cadre had been dissolved by order of Princess Regent [[Yvonne Steiner-Davion]]. Karner's fate at this point is undocumented.

Just prior to Operation Bulldog, Karner received a new ''[[Devastator]]'' BattleMech, replacing the machine that had been in her family for at least three generations.<ref name=GC248256-WK-1/> The class of 'Mech she used previously is not clear, but from her reflection on her ''Devastator'', it may be assumed to have been a machine that retained its hand actuators.
